Poker Mondays and ursdays at 12 pm in the Multipurpose Room. Come join us! Mah-Jongg Club Come join us as we play Mah Jongg, a game originally from China that is played with tiles instead of cards. We use the ocial standard hands and rules of the National Mah Jongg League. e game changes every year with the League's issuance of a new card of standard hands introducing new tile combinations but also including a few favorite tile combinations from previous years. We are eagerly anticipating the League's issuance of the new 2025 card containing the standard hands that we will begin playing in April.
